Newhailes NH 40Nha.Mus.40 'Misses Smollett at Cameron' 'Christian E.L. Dalrymple | February 1895 | one of the many volumes of music that belonged to the Misses Smollett at Cameron' (inside cover)
Dans un délir, | Romance, | dans l'Opera de Joconde, | Musique de | Nicolo. | No | 6 [1817] London, Chappell & Co .. 50 New Bond Street :: Sold by Paterson Roy & Co. 27 George Street Edinr. :: Price 1/6
pp.1-3 Plate no. 491
For high voice & piano or harp
Opéra comique by Nicolas Isouard, also known as Nicolò, to a libretto by Charles-Guillaume Étienne

Recitvo. Numi che intesi mai! | ed Cavatina, | Se M'Abbandoni | Nell' Opera Nitocri. | As Sung by | Madame Malibran Garcia | Composed by Mercadante [1829] F.T. Latour .. 50, New Bond Street :: Price 2/6
Recit. 'Cesse al fin la Tempesta.' | Celebrated Cavatine, 'Ma dov'e' | Composed by | Pacini, | with the embellishments as Sung with the greatest applause by | Made. Pisaroni, | in the Opera of | L'Italiana in Algieri, | Arrangés expressly for her by | N.C. Bochsa. | Director & Composer of the music to the King's Theatre [1829] Mori & Lavenu, 28 New Bond Street :: Sold by R. Purdie .. :: Price 3/-
pp.1-10 Plate no. 2464
For soprano & piano
The opera buffa L'Italiana in Algeri is by Rossini to a libretto by Angelo Anelli
